The immune system relies on more than just vaccines or medications—it depends on everyday choices that influence your pet’s health. Supporting natural pet immunity starts with the basics.
You are what you eat. The same goes for your furry companion. High-quality, nutrient-dense food is the foundation of a strong immune system. Look for diets that are rich in lean proteins, omega fatty acids, antioxidants, and vitamins A, C, and E.
A balanced diet helps regulate inflammation, supports skin and coat health, and provides the energy your pet needs to play, heal, and grow. Ask your veterinarian for personalized dietary recommendations based on your pet’s breed, age, and activity level.
A large portion of your pet’s immune system lives in the gut. Digestive balance is essential for immune defense. Probiotics and prebiotics can help maintain a healthy microbiome, improve digestion, and reduce the risk of infection.
Feeding whole foods and minimizing artificial additives also help promote good gut bacteria. If your furry pal has chronic digestive issues, consult your vet for guidance before introducing supplements.
Clean, fresh water supports detoxification and keeps the immune system functioning properly. Make sure your pet always has access to water, especially during warmer months or after activity. You can also boost hydration with wet food or pet-safe broths.
Building a stronger immune system isn’t just about what your pet eats; it’s also about how they live. Holistic care includes physical activity, emotional balance, and toxin-free environments.
Daily movement strengthens muscles, supports cardiovascular health, and reduces stress hormones that can weaken immunity. Whether it’s a walk through the neighborhood, a game of fetch, or playtime with toys, keeping your pet active is vital.
Cats also benefit from enrichment through climbing trees, puzzle feeders, or laser play. Movement keeps their minds sharp and their immune systems strong.
Household cleaners, pesticides, and even certain air fresheners can affect your pet’s health. Choose pet-safe cleaning products and avoid exposure to lawn chemicals. Keeping your home environment as natural as possible can reduce strain on your pet’s immune system.
Just like humans, pets experience stress. Chronic stress can suppress immune function. Maintaining a predictable routine, offering affection, and providing quiet rest areas can help pets feel secure.
For anxious pets, natural calming aids such as chamomile, valerian root, or pheromone diffusers may help. Always consult your veterinarian before introducing any supplements.

What’s the easiest way to boost my pet’s immunity naturally?
Start with nutrition and lifestyle. A balanced diet, exercise, hydration, and stress reduction provide a strong foundation for immune health.
Are herbal supplements safe for pets?
Many can be safe when used correctly, but always consult your veterinarian first. Some herbs may interact with medications or be toxic in high doses.
Can holistic care replace traditional veterinary medicine?
Holistic care complements—not replaces—traditional medicine. The best results come from combining both approaches under veterinary supervision.
Do indoor pets need immune support too?
Yes. Even indoor pets face stress, allergens, and diet-related challenges. Supporting their immunity helps prevent illness and boosts overall wellness.
